Gunfight

It is a small map game in which duos or solos compete against each other. Each of them has got one life and will fight in a total of 10 rounds until one becomes the winner. Gunfight mode aims to assess your expertise in the area of gun and friendship. You need to be extra vigilant if it comes down to matters of listening for call outs and footsteps. 

 

DeathMatch

Team Deathmatch is a mode that can’t be left behind in any new title. So, it is a pretty

popular mode that most players like. There are two teams consisting of 6 players, which set out to procure the highest number of kills with different maps. Smaller maps work best for this mode, while larger maps are messy due to poor flow.

 

Gun Game

This mode has its own distinctive specialty. It is because this game mode prompts its players to use the weapons that they don’t choose themselves. This means you can’t stick to the choice of weapons you like. With this mode, you will. Starting from a regular pistol, you have to upgrade your gun as each time you kill an opponent. Once you have successfully withstood all of the weapon levels, the game reaches its end. 

 

Domination

Two teams consisting of around six players have to compete in a match that will have two rounds only. The map has many objects that teams have to select and try. If you possess these objects, it can help increase your points. Whoever will gain the 100 points first will be a winner in the first round. 

 

Free-For-All

All those players who want to fight solo, Free-For-All mode is for you. The mode offers you the chance to fight against other players and be a one-man army. But as you will be fighting alone against the other group of 7 players, you can’t afford to make a blunder, otherwise, you will lose your game. When you play this mode extensively, it will build your map navigating skills. This mode is the best way to test your tactics and strategies since you are playing alone.
